How Does an Air Rowing Machine Work?

Air resistance comes from a flywheel fitted with fan blades inside a housing. Pulling the handle spins the flywheel, and the blades push against the air around them. The faster and harder you pull, the more air the fan has to move, so the resistance rises in step with your effort and fades the moment you ease off.

Most air rowers include a damper dial, usually numbered 1 to 10. It controls how much air flows into the cage on each stroke, which changes the feel from light and quick at low settings to heavy and slow at high ones. The damper is not the same as a resistance level; it adjusts the airflow, while your effort still decides how hard the pull feels. 

This effort-based response is why air rowers suit sprints, intervals, and race-style training, since there is no top level to hit and the machine matches whatever you give it.

How Does a Magnetic Rowing Machine Work?

Magnetic resistance uses magnets positioned near a metal flywheel. As the flywheel turns, the magnets create a braking force through eddy currents, and moving them closer to or farther from the flywheel changes how hard the stroke feels. You choose a numbered level on the console, and the rower holds that level regardless of your pace.

Because nothing is pushing against moving air, magnetic rowers run close to silent, with only the quiet glide of the seat on the rail. Many pair the magnets with a belt drive, which keeps the stroke smooth and predictable. 

The trade-off is that the resistance does not build when you pull harder. It stays exactly where you set it, so the workout feels steady and easy to repeat rather than reactive to your pace.

Air vs Magnetic Rowing Machine: Key Differences

Resistance Feel

Air changes with your effort in real time, rewarding hard, explosive strokes and keeping every session tied to your pace. Magnetic delivers a fixed, even pull that you set by hand on the console. One feels reactive and variable, the other feels controlled and repeatable, which makes magnetic easier to program for structured plans.

Noise Level

The fan on an air rower is the loudest part of the machine, and it grows louder as your stroke rate climbs. Magnetic resistance produces almost no sound at all. For early mornings, apartments, or a room shared with sleeping family, that quiet operation is often the deciding factor.

Size & Storage

Air rowers usually have a bigger footprint because of the fan cage at the front of the frame. Magnetic rowers tend to be slimmer, and many fold upright to tuck into a corner. If floor space is limited, the more compact magnetic rower is easier to store between sessions.

Pros & Cons of Air Rowing Machines

Air rowers stand out for anyone chasing intensity and a realistic stroke.

Pros

  • Natural, water-like feel that responds to your effort

  • Resistance scales automatically, so harder pulls meet more push-back

  • Strong choice for HIIT, sprints, and competitive training

  • No resistance ceiling, which suits powerful rowers

Cons

  • Louder fan noise, especially at high output

  • Larger frame that needs more room to use and store

  • Easy, low-effort rows can feel underwhelming since the pull depends on how hard you work

Pros & Cons of Magnetic Rowing Machines

Magnetic rowers are the quieter, more predictable pick for home training.

Pros

  • Near-silent operation for shared or small spaces

  • Compact build, often with a folding frame

  • Consistent resistance at any pace, easy to repeat and track over time

  • Low maintenance, since the magnets sit sealed away from wear

Cons

  • Resistance does not rise when you pull harder

  • Stroke can feel flatter than an air rower during hard efforts

  • Top levels may not fully challenge very strong athletes

Frequently Asked Questions (FAQs)

What type of rowing machine is better for weight loss, water or magnetic?

Both burn calories well since rowing works your whole body. Air rowers let you push intensity higher during sprints because resistance climbs with effort, which helps interval-style fat loss. Magnetic rowers support longer, quieter steady sessions. Your consistency and total effort matter more than the resistance type you choose.

Are magnetic rowing machines quieter than air rowers?

Yes. Magnetic rowers stay close to silent because resistance comes from magnets rather than a spinning fan. Air rowers grow louder as you row faster, since the fan moves more air with each stroke. For apartments, early mornings, or shared walls, a magnetic or hybrid rower is the quieter option.

Do air rowers need more maintenance than magnetic ones?

Not much more. Air rowers mainly need occasional dust removal from the fan cage and basic care of the drive belt or chain. Magnetic rowers have even less to service because the resistance system stays sealed. Both types run for years with light upkeep and normal home use.

Which resistance type feels most like rowing on water?

Air resistance feels closest to on-water rowing because the pull answers your effort in real time. Magnetic resistance feels smoother and more even, but less reactive. Rowers that use both systems give you the responsive air stroke alongside quiet, adjustable magnetic control on the same machine.
